In a rear end car accident, if an appliance delivery van hit a corner of car bumper in front of it at an angle?

(much like a hammer to a nail) as opposed to on the full bumper (driver swerved to try to miss car, ended up hitting full impact on very corner of bumper, which pushed frame of car up and to the left, could not shut drivers door) wouldn't the force of the impact be greater than if the blow had been distributed over a greater surface area?

Public Comments

  1. The force it would hit with would be the same, the only thing that would have changed is direction the car would go on impact and the distribution of shock. This is all conditional however, as F=ma, the force is the same, just distributed different in your cases.
